Important Knives for Every Butcher



Blades are the cornerstone of any type of butcher's toolkit, necessary for precision and efficiency in meat prep work. A well-appointed butcher normally relies upon several key sorts of blades, each developed for certain tasks. The boning knife, with its slim, adaptable blade, succeeds at eliminating bones from cuts of meat. A chef's blade, functional and durable, deals with numerous tasks, from cutting to cutting. For breaking down huge cuts, a cleaver is crucial, providing the heft needed for harder jobs. Additionally, a paring knife is helpful for detailed work, such as cutting fat or preparing garnishes. Each blade should be properly maintained, featuring a sharp side to ensure clean cuts and lessen waste. A butcher's efficiency with these necessary knives not just enhances effectiveness yet also adds to the overall high quality of the meat products. Purchasing high-quality knives is vital for any butcher intending to enhance their operations and deliver exceptional results.

Product Types Explained



Quality cutting boards play a vital function in the performance and safety and security of any type of butchery procedure. The choice of material substantially influences their performance. Wood cutting boards, commonly preferred for their longevity and all-natural anti-bacterial properties, offer a mild surface for blades, ensuring longevity. Alternatively, plastic boards are lightweight and very easy to sterilize, making them ideal for high-volume settings. They are available in various colors, aiding in cross-contamination avoidance. Bamboo boards, a lasting alternative, deal both visual allure and durability, though they may need even more upkeep. Glass or marble boards are much less typical in butchery as a result of their firmness, which can plain knives swiftly. Eventually, selecting the ideal material boosts operations and warranties food safety in a butchery setting.

Upkeep Tips



Picking the appropriate reducing board is only the start; proper maintenance is vital for making sure durability and efficiency. Routine cleansing is essential, and boards must be washed with cozy, soapy water right away after usage, staying clear of extreme chemicals that can damage the surface. It is recommended to regularly oil wood boards with food-safe mineral oil to stop splitting and buckling. Furthermore, sanitizing the board with a vinegar remedy can assist remove microorganisms without compromising the product. For plastic boards, an extensive scrub with cooking soda can effectively eliminate stains and smells. Finally, saving cutting boards in a completely dry area, away from straight sunshine, will assist keep their integrity over time, guaranteeing they offer butchers effectively for years ahead.

Types of Meat Saws



Accuracy is critical in butchery, and the right tools can make all the distinction. Among the crucial tools, meat saws play a critical duty in achieving precise cuts. There are primarily 2 types: band saws and hand saws. Band saws are electrical, developed for high-volume procedures, efficient in slicing through huge cuts of meat easily and efficiency. visit our website They give harmony, important for constant portioning. Hand saws, on the other hand, are hand-operated and deal greater control for complex cuts, making them optimal for smaller procedures or specialty work. Each kind serves distinctive objectives in a butcher's process, enabling specialists to pick the appropriate saw based on their particular requirements and the tasks handy.

Maintenance Tips for Long Life



Proper upkeep is crucial for maximizing the longevity and efficiency of meat saws in a bustling butchery (Butchery Equipment). Regularly evaluating the blade for wear and changing it when needed guarantees precise cuts and decreases the risk of accidents. Cleansing the saw after each usage avoids meat residue build-up, which can result in rust and contamination. Lubricating relocating parts according to the maker's referrals boosts performance and lessens wear. In addition, storing saws in a dry atmosphere shields them from corrosion. It is additionally a good idea to calibrate the saw periodically to preserve precision. By following these upkeep pointers, butchers can ensure that their meat saws stay reliable tools that add to a reliable workflow

What Are the Signs of Damaged Meat Saw Blades?



Indicators of damaged meat saw blades consist of noticeable nicks or dents, problem puncturing meat, extreme warmth generation during use, and raised noise levels. Normal examination helps maintain effectiveness and warranties quality in butchery operations.
